目前我国对面粉中的过氧化苯甲酰的测定方法主要有气相色谱法和液相色谱法,前者操作复杂,实用性较差;后者仪器过于昂贵,不利于推广。笔者用铁粉与盐酸反应产生原子态的氢将过氧化苯甲酰还原为苯甲酸,然后利用二阶导数紫外分光光度法测定苯甲酸的浓度,间接计算面粉中过氧化苯甲酰的添加量。1对象与方法1.1主要仪器和试剂紫外分光光度计(U—2000,日立仪器有限公司);电子分析天平(EL-206,梅特勒
